CloudShell

AWS CloudShell是reInvent期间新发布的服务,是一个云端执行awscli的工具。


试用了下,有以下特性:

  • 可以执行aws cli,同时有python、node、git、jq、npm等环境。

image-20201222093114873


  • home目录下可以存储最多1G空间,每次重启不会丢失,包括.bashrc和执行的history。除home目录外,其他路径的文件在重启后都会丢失。每个region是独立的。

image-20201222092904834

  • 用户访问CloudShell时,需要有AWSCloudShellFullAccess权限。

  • 可以使用sudo命令安装软件包。但安装位置并不是在home路径,所以在重启shell后安装的软件包会丢失,需要重新安装。

image-20201222093038564


设置字体大小及主题:

image-20201222093212777


  • 分割成多个窗口:

image-20201222093351465


  • 收费:本身的计算资源不收费,只收标准价格的流量费。

总结

这个服务可以免去配置AK/SK及安装cli的工作,另外相比国内网络环境,在执行cli速度方面可能会快些。

但个人感觉作用不大,生产环境上大家肯定已有自己的解决方案。我后面还是会在自己电脑上玩aws cli。